html5和html4有什么区别?
HTML5 与 HTML4 的区别
HTML5 是 HTML 语言的最新版本,它在 HTML4 的基础上进行了重大改进。以下是 HTML5 与 HTML4 之间的主要区别:
结构和语义
新的语义元素:HTML5 引入了 、、、 等新元素,这些元素提供了更语义化的方式来组织内容。
更好的表单控件:HTML5 引入了 、、 等更高级的表单控件,简化了用户输入。
媒体支持:HTML5 原生支持音频 () 和视频 (),无需插件。
可访问性
语义角色:HTML5 元素具有固有的语义角色,使得屏幕阅读器和其他辅助技术更容易解析内容。
辅助功能属性:HTML5 引入了 属性,这些属性可提供有关元素的可访问性信息。
HTML 解析
更宽松的解析:HTML5 具有更宽松的解析规则,允许浏览器在遇到错误时优雅地降级。
容错性:HTML5 浏览器可以容忍 HTML4 中常见的错误,从而改善 Web 兼容性。
其他改进
离线存储:HTML5 引入了 和 ,使 Web 应用程序能够在断网时访问数据。
地理定位:HTML5 提供了 API,允许 Web 应用程序获取用户的位置信息。
拖放:HTML5 引入了 和 属性,支持原生拖放。
这些区别使得 HTML5 成为一个更强大、更灵活、更可访问的 Web 开发平台。
上一篇:html文件用什么打开文件
下一篇:html文件包括什么和什么
相关推荐
-
html5语义化标签有什么用
HTML5 语义化标签的作用HTML5 语义化标签旨在提高网页的可读性、可访问性和可维护性。它们通过为网页的内容提供语义含义来实现这些目标。具体而言,HTML5 语义化标签的作用体现在以下几个方面:增
-
使用 JavaScript 轻松解析网页元素
在 javascript 中,可以通过解析 dom(文档对象模型)来轻松解析网页元素。dom 允许我们访问网页元素,然后使用文档遍历方法(例如 queryselector() 和 parentelem
-
JavaScript 获取网页元素详解
答案: javascript 提供了多种获取网页元素的方法,包括使用 id、标签名、类名和 css 选择器。详细描述:getelementbyid(id): 根据唯一 id 获取元素。geteleme
-
解惑PHP表格:元素的本质,列还是行?
php 表格元素的本质:表格结构:表格由 标签组成,行由 标签组成,单元格由 标签组成。列布局: 元素在一个 行内相邻排列,形成列。行布局: 元素在 中相邻排列,形成行。解惑 PHP 表格:
-
Golang中如何删除map中的元素并附带示例代码
Golang中map删除方法及示例在 Golang 中,map 是一种非常常用的数据结构,它类似于其他编程语言中的字典或关联数组。在使用 map 的过程中,有时候我们需要从 map 中删除特定的元素。